EXPLANATORY NOTE

BEST ENERGY EFFICIENCY PRACTICES IN THE PUBLIC SECTOR (LARGE BUILDING)

Description This award recognizes the Public Sector agency that has demonstrated a high level of commitment towards energy conservation.

Eligibility This award is open to all Public Sector agencies buildings with central air-conditioning systems, and more than 10,000 m2 air-conditioned floor area.

Criteria Applications will be accepted for assessment if the applicants comply with the following environmental sustainability initiatives stated in Finance Circular Minutes (FCM):

Maintain ambient indoor air temperature at 24 C or higher ⁰for air-conditioned premises.

Undergo energy audit for past three years

Achieve a minimum performance of 0.75 kW/RT for central air-conditioning system

Award assessment processes

Applicants with good submissions will be notified and a site visit will be arranged by the assessors to examine the building’s facilities, and to verify their submissions

Only shortlisted buildings determined after the site visit will be required to present their entries to an Assessment Panel.

The presentation will likely be held at Environment Building in June 2014 (exact date to be determined), and it can be in the form of Microsoft PowerPoint, multi-media and/or video presentation based on the evaluation criteria stated in part 3 of this application form.

The presentation shall not be more than 15 minutes. A Q&A session will follow after the presentation.

3. ASSESSMENT CRITERIA CHECKLIST (FOR YOUR REFERENCE ONLY)

Assessment Criteria Considerations Weightage

Energy Management framework

Energy management policy Energy reduction and efficiency target Energy efficiency improvement plan Energy management structure Roles and responsibilities Top level management commitment

15%

Energy Monitoring System

System efficiency monitoring capability Remote monitoring Installation of accurate permanent

instruments for central air conditioning system

Sub-metering for energy intensive system

15%

Sustained Energy Performance

Completed energy audit Past three years energy consumption Use of efficient lightings, office

equipment, MV fans etc Uses of natural ventilation/ lightings Renewable energy and other energy

efficient features Central air conditioner system efficiency

and design Building efficiency awards & certifications

70%
